Sampled Acoustics V2
The presets in this section are based on samples of real places. You can add or delete
folders from this directory. Each time upon loading, the Plugin will scan the directory and
dynamically build its preset menu according to the folder hierarchy.
Virtual Acoustics - Devices and Synthetic
The Virtual Acoustics-Synthetic presets are synthetically generated and processed IRs. You
can copy the Devices and/or Synthetic folders into the IR1Impulses folder, and the plugin will
scan them upon loading.
Import Impulse Response from File…
The IR-series allows you to import your own IRs. You can sample them yourself,
download them from the Internet, or find them elsewhere.
Import Sweep Response from File…
The IR-1 and IR-360 allow you to import the Sweep Response that you record in an
acoustical space or hardware device. The plugin will then process that Sweep Response
into a new IR.

Follow these instructions to make your own IR:
- Play your sweep file supplied from the Waves website (a 15 second sweep followed
by 10 seconds of silence) through speakers in the room to be captured.
- Record the result with 1 or more microphones to 1 or more tracks.
- Create a new folder (We'll name it "My Sweeps") inside your "IR1Impulses V2".
folder, where the plugin searches for new IRs.
- Put your recorded sweep files inside your new "My Sweeps" folder.
- Load the IR-1 or IR-360; Press Import Sweep Response From File…
- Guide the browser to the "My Sweeps" folder.
- Load the .wav files one by one as you are prompted by the plugin.
- After some calculations, an Impulse Response .wir file will be automatically
saved next to your sweep files in the "My Sweeps" folder.
- To save this new IR as a preset, press Save, then select Save to New File.
- Navigate to the "My Sweeps" folder.
- Reload the IR-1 or IR-360; The new preset will appear in the load menu.
- Congratulations! You have created a new IR! You may now optionally delete the
recorded sweep files from the "My Sweeps" folder.
